We're changing how young people learn — through adventure.
XPLOR Adventure Academy exists to equip young people with essential life skills through outdoor and adventure-based learning. We run Academy Programs in schools, Seasonal Expeditions, and Custom Events for groups aged 6–18, across both the UK and the UAE. Everything we do is built on certified learning, rigorous safety, and the belief that real growth happens beyond the classroom.
As we grow, we're hiring a Programme Design & Safety Manager to design our next generation of programmes — spanning school programmes, seasonal expeditions and custom events — and to own the safety and safeguarding standards behind everything we deliver.
What you'd be doing:
- Designing adventure-based programmes for young people, across school programmes, seasonal expeditions and custom events
- Producing risk assessments, safe operating procedures and instructor manuals, and owning safeguarding standards across every programme
- Training and mentoring instructors and partner organisations across the UK and the UAE
- Sourcing equipment and testing new programmes in the field, feeding what you learn back into how we design

Who we're looking for:
Someone with a background in outdoor education or adventure sports, NGB qualifications, and a genuine eye for both safety and creativity — comfortable writing a risk assessment and designing a programme in the same week.
Must haves:
- Qualification(s) in outdoor education, adventure sports, education, sports coaching or a related discipline
- Experience delivering and managing outdoor education or adventure activity programmes
- Experience creating session plans, activity programmes or educational resources
- Strong understanding of risk assessment and safe operating procedures
- Experience training, mentoring or assessing instructors or staff
- Strong organisational and project management skills, with the ability to work independently while collaborating with a remote team
- Clean UK driving licence
- NGB qualifications in one or more adventure sports (e.g. climbing, paddlesports, mountain biking, archery or similar)
- First Aid qualification
- Enhanced DBS check (or willingness to obtain one)
- Right to work in the UK

The role:
- Full-time, 2-year fixed-term (renewable)
- Reports to the General Manager
- Start date: September 2026
If based in the UK:
- Remote-first, with regular international travel (up to 25% of time, mostly to the UAE)
If based in the UAE:
- Hybrid, with occasional international travel
